Understanding Roofline Components
Before diving into the details of roofline replacement, it's necessary to comprehend the different elements that make up the roofline:
ComponentDescriptionFasciasThe vertical boards that run along the edge of the roofing system, providing assistance for the roofing system overhang and housing the gutter system.SoffitsThe horizontal boards that link the roofing system's overhanging eaves to the outside wall of your home, offering ventilation and visual appeal.Rain guttersChannels that gather and divert rainwater far from the roofing system and the foundation of the property, avoiding water damage.BargeboardsOrnamental boards that are fitted at the gable ends of a roofing. They end up the look of the roofline and add an aesthetic appeal.Signs That You Need Roofline Replacement
Identifying when to replace or repair your roofline is essential to preventing additional damage to your home. Here are some commonly observed indications that suggest a roofline replacement may be needed:
Visible Damage: Look for fractures, holes, or decay in the fascias and soffits.Drooping: If the roofline appears to droop, there could be underlying structural problems.Water Damage: Signs of leakages or staining on the walls can show bad drain or damage in gutters.Insect Infestation: If you discover wasps or other insects nesting in your soffits, it might indicate the product is deteriorating.Mold or Mildew: Growth on your soffits or fascias can suggest trapped moisture, which can lead to major structural problems.Advantages of Roofline Replacement

Picking the best materials for roofline replacement substantially affects resilience and aesthetic appeals. Here are some typical products:
uPVC (Unplasticized Polyvinyl Chloride): Low-maintenance, resilient, and weather-resistant, this material is popular for its cost and range of designs.Wood: Offers a traditional look, however needs routine maintenance to prevent rot and insect damage.Aluminum: This material is lightweight and resistant to deterioration, making it a long lasting choice.Fiber Cement: Known for its longevity and resistance to bugs and rot, fiber cement is extremely flexible.Secret Considerations in Material Selection

Q1: How typically should roofline components be changed?A1: The life expectancy of roofline elements differs by material. uPVC can last 20-40 years, while wooden parts might last 10-20 years with proper maintenance.

Q2: Can I paint my fascias and soffits?A2: Yes, you can paint wooden fascias and soffits. However, it's suggested to prevent painting uPVC, as it can lower its life-span.

Q3: What is the average expense of roofline replacement?A3: The cost of roofline replacement can vary extensively depending on material, size, and contractor rates, however expect to spend anywhere from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000 for normal homes.

Q4: Will replacing my roofline enhance insulation?A4: While roofline replacement itself doesn't usually enhance insulation, correct ventilation by means of new soffits can contribute to better energy effectiveness.
